You’ve been asking for stronger local support in Ontario, and we’ve been listening. We have been working behind the scenes to set this centre up for success with a well-planned, structured approach. The first step was to get the right people and expertise needed so our customers are well taken care of, right from the get-go.
After careful evaluation, Bolton, Ontario was chosen for its ability to efficiently serve a wide perimeter of Ontario customers and improve access to service, maintenance support and after-market service. The JBPCO acquisition allowed us to leverage additional infrastructure and staff, expanding our footprint and service capabilities.
This local facility has an optimized workflow process, and a continued partnership with customers that prioritizes getting vehicles back on the road faster. Recurring discussions with customers last Fall highlighted the need to reduce ambulance downtime and improve access to service in Ontario, reinforcing work that was already underway to address these challenges.

OEM training you can trust at our ambulance service centre in Ontario
Following the JBPCO strategic acquisition, experienced service teams were brought together to build a strong foundation for the new ambulance service centre in Ontario. Training is at the core of this preparation, because as your ambulance manufacturer, it matters to us who is servicing your vehicle.
Service specialists supporting the centre have completed extensive OEM training delivered directly at the plant. This training provides in depth knowledge of both Demers and Crestline ambulances and prepares the team to support every stage of the ambulance life cycle, from production and commissioning to remounts and post delivery maintenance.
The team is made up of highly experienced Morgan heavy-duty technicians with a strong background in commercial vehicles. By combining OEM training with proven expertise, the Bolton service centre is designed to support ambulances with consistency, confidence, and care throughout their entire service life.
Building the service offering
The initial service offering will include commissioning, decommissioning, troubleshooting, and maintenance. These services are supported by specialized training in ambulance electrical systems and body components to ensure work is completed to OEM standards. As the centre continues to develop, remount services are also planned to launch in the first half of 2026.
Right now, operations are already underway with vehicles coming in for routine maintenance and repair work.
